Key Steps for First Time Home Buyers
- 1. Assess Your Financial SituationBefore you start viewing homes, it’s important to understand what you can afford. This includes saving for a down payment, checking your credit score, and determining your debt-to-income ratio. A mortgage pre-approval will give you a clear idea of your buying power and help streamline the process.
- 2. Explore First-Time Buyer IncentivesThe Canadian government and the Province of Ontario offer several programs to support first time home buyers. These include the First-Time Home Buyer Incentive, RRSP Home Buyers’ Plan (HBP), and Land Transfer Tax Rebates. We can help you determine which incentives you qualify for—and how to apply.

- 4. Understand the True Costs of Buying a HomeBeyond the listing price, you’ll need to budget for closing costs, home inspections, insurance, legal fees, and ongoing maintenance. Our team ensures you’re fully informed so there are no surprises down the road.

Mistakes to Avoid as a First Time Home Buyer
- Skipping Mortgage Pre-Approval:This can cause delays and limit your negotiation power.
- Underestimating Closing Costs:Many buyers forget to account for legal fees, inspections, and taxes.
- Letting Emotions Lead: Falling in love with a home that’s outside your budget can lead to buyer’s remorse.
- Not Getting a Home Inspection:Even new homes can have hidden issues—never skip the inspection.
